In person work can make the signs of burnout easier to spot

Workplace Insight

A new poll from Barco claims that a third of people who mostly work in the office found it easier to tell when a colleague is overworked or stressed when seeing them face to face, leaving some remote workers at risk of struggling under the radar of management teams. A double edged sword.
